SageTV 6-4-8, USBUIRT and Vista32

Upgraded from XP to Vista Ultimate 32bits with same media components (just changed MB, CPU, memory)

It ran very good to a few days and then started having problems. I thought it was the router because of connection lost, Vista because of security event log errors such as HttpEvent and finally thought the PVR card or the USB-UIRT was broken. So i tried disabling elements until i found the only component not working and giving an error. This was when i found that entering Source Tuner control and selecting any option would terminate sageTV.

During the upgrade process, i passed from 6-3-10 to 6-4-8. So i went back to 6-3-8 and the Source Tuner control works again.

So i will give some time to the system and observe it's behaviour.

BUT I THINK THEIR IS SOMETHING WITH USB-UIRT and SAGETV.

Eratic problems such as
-----------------------
- connection lost with HD100
- sageTV abends in the tuner control : USB-UIRT and selecting the "Change Tuning Device" or any other option.

Hauppauge WinTV PVR350 w/ drivers PVR 250 350 1-18-21-2325
USB-UIRT drivers v2-02-04 Vista

May have a fix

I ran across a thread on how to turn on the debug window... While I was in the registry (H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\ Frey Technologies\Common), I noticed that the IRTunerPluginsDir entry was pointing to the wrong directory. I changed the entry to point to my current common directory and the USB-UIRT started working...

If that doesn't do the trick then try turning on the debug window and see if it will give you a clue. To do this:
start, run command, regedit
navigate to H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\ Frey Technologies\Common
edit new DWORD
consolewin REG_DWORD 0x00000001

Hope this fixes it for you.
